A Symphony of Sand and Silence

In the breathtaking expanse of Rhythms of Life, China, the viewer is invited into a world where the terrestrial and the celestial seem to converge in a silent, sweeping dance. The artwork captures a vast desert landscape, defined by undulating sand dunes that roll across the canvas like frozen waves of gold and ochre. There is a profound sense of rhythmic movement inherent in the smooth, curved surfaces of the terrain, suggesting a landscape in constant, albeit slow, metamorphosis. Under a clear, piercing blue sky, the composition achieves a rare equilibrium between the starkness of the arid dunes and the distant, majestic presence of snow-capped mountain peaks. This visual juxtaposition—the heat of the desert meeting the cool breath of the mountains—creates a tension that is both unsettling and deeply serene.

The artist, Andrew Philip Rogers, utilizes a masterful approach to texture and line to guide the eye through this desolate yet captivating environment. In the foreground, subtle tracks or etched lines mar the pristine surface of the sand, serving as a poignant reminder of the ephemeral nature of presence within such an immense wilderness. These marks introduce a layer of human narrative, suggesting a journey taken or a path left behind, which contrasts beautifully with the timeless, unyielding nature of the dunes themselves. The technique emphasizes the interplay of light and shadow, where every crest and trough of the sand is sculpted by an invisible sun, lending the piece a three-dimensional quality that breathes life into the stillness.
